It’s that time of the week again: Pokemon UNITE’s free rotation turnover has completed and trainers have a new set of free trial Pokemon to choose from. Free rotation allows trainers to try out a Pokemon before they commit the Aeos currency to purchase their license, making it a popular feature in-game.

Here are the four Pokemon up for free this week.

Pokemon UNITE Free Rotation: Oct. 17-23

The Pokemon currently available as part of the free rotation this week are:

  • Cinderace
  • Cramorant
  • Garchomp
  • Mr. Mime

Cinderace is a ranged physical attacker that prioritizes regular attack over special attack. It is also a popular choice due to its passive and kit. Its highest rating is in Offense with Mobility, Scoring, and Endurance following behind, respectively. Blaze, its passive, applies a litany of buffs from marking a target for extra damage to buffing its speed and base attack at low health. Players can purchase Cinderace from the Aeos Emporium for 8,000 Aeos Coins or 460 Aeos Gems.

Cramorant is a ranged special attacker that prioritizes special attack over the base attack stat. Its highest rating is in Offense with Endurance and Mobility tied for second and Scoring in third. The majority of its ranged moniker comes from its passive, Gulp Missile, which allows it to store prey upon using a UNITE move and then fire it at an opponent that deals damage to it. Players who enjoy playing Cramorant can pick up its UNITE license from the Aeos Emporium for 8,000 Aeos Coins or 460 Aeos Gems.

Garchomp is a melee all-rounder that specializes in physical attacks and, therefore, uses the base attack stat. Most trainers will recognize this Pokemon as the partner to Sinnoh League Champion, Cynthia. Its highest ratings are in Offense and Endurance with Mobility and Scoring tied for second. Rough Skin, its passive ability, applies to other melee attackers by transferring some of their own damage back onto them with every hit. Those who appreciate Garchomp can purchase its UNITE license from the Aeos Emporium for 10,000 Aeos Coins or 575 Aeos Gems.

Mr. Mime is a melee supporter and the only special attacker of the group. Its kit is tailored for crowd control than anything else with a powerful shove and AoE stun ultimate. However, like any crowd control choice, it can be difficult to master the amount of awareness and coordination necessary to perform well. Its highest rating is tied with Support and Endurance with Scoring and Offense tied for second. Mr. Mime can be purchased from the Aeos Emporium for 8,000 Aeos Coins or 460 Aeos Gems.
